Showing posts with label dasar php. Show all posts
Showing posts with label dasar php. Show all posts

Thursday

Operator Increment Decrement dalam PHP

Operator Increment Decrement dalam PHP - Operator Increment dan Decrement ini biasanya di gunakan untuk menaikkan atau menurunkan nilai suatu variabel sebesar 1.
Operator Increment digunakan untuk menambah satu nilai pada operator,sedang Decrement  digunakan untuk mengurangi satu nilai pada operator.

Contoh penulisan dalam PHP
<?php
$var = 1;

echo "Nilai \$var = $var";
echo "<br>Operasi Pre-Increment ++\$var = ".++$var;
echo "<br>Operasi Post-Increment \$var++ = ".$var++;
echo "<br>Operasi Pre-Increment --\$var = ".--$var;
echo "<br>Operasi Pre-Increment \$var-- = ".$var--;
?>


Wednesday

Operator Logika dalam PHP

Operator Logika dalam PHP - Operator Logika digunakan untuk membandingkan dua operator, nilai yang dihasilkan hanya TRUE dan FALSE. Operator ini hampir sama fungsinya dengan Operator pembanding, yang membedakan adalah jika Operator pembanding biasanya berupa string, numerik, maupun ekspresi lain, sedangkan Operator Logika digunakan untuk mengoperasikan operator yang bertipe boolean.

Contoh penulisan dalam PHP
<?php
// nama file : operator_logika.php
$x = TRUE;
$y = FALSE;

echo "<br>Nilai \$x = TRUE";
echo "<br>Nilai \$y = FALSE";
$val = ($x and $y) ? "TRUE" : "FALSE";
echo "<br>Operator logika \$x and \$y = $val";

$val = ($x or $y) ? "TRUE" : "FALSE";
echo "<br>Operator logika \$x or \$y = $val";

$val = ($x xor $y) ? "TRUE" : "FALSE";
echo "<br>Operator logika \$x \xor \$y = $val";

$val = (!$y) ? "TRUE" : "FALSE";
echo "<br>Operator logika  !\$y = $val";
?>


Tuesday

Operator pembanding dalam PHP

Operator pembanding dalam PHP - Operator pembanding adalah operator yang berguna untuk melakukan perbandingan terhadap dua buah nilai. Hasil perbandingan bernilai 1 (true) atau 0 (false).
Operator perbandingan pada struktur control program seperti if, elseif dimana dilakukan perbandingan dua nilai.
Assume: $x = 4 and $y = 5;

Contoh penulisan dalam PHP
<?php
// nama file : operator_perbandingan.php
$x = 4;
$y = 5;

echo "<br>Nilai \$x = $x";
echo "<br>Nilai \$y = $y";
$val = ($x == $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x == \$y = $val";

$val = ($x != $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x != \$y = $val";

$val = ($x < $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x < \$y = $val";

$val = ($x > $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x > \$y = $val";

$val = ($x <= $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x <= \$y = $val";

$val = ($x >= $y) ? "TRUE" : "FALSE";
echo "<br>Operator perbandingan \$x >= \$y = $val";
?>


Monday

Operator Assigment dalam PHP

Operator Assigment dalam PHP - Operator Assigment merupakan operator  yang digunakan untuk memberi nilai ke suatu variabel atau variabel ke variabel lain. Operator ini biasa digunakan dalam C atau bahasa logika lainnya, didalam PHP juga bisa diaplikasikan. Berikut adalah contoh penulisan Operator Assigment dalam PHP.
<?php
// nama file : operator_assignment.php
$a += 2;
$b -= 4;
$c *= 3;
$d /= 2;
$e %= 5;
$my_str.="hello";

echo "Operator Plus Equal : \$a += 2 -> ".$a;
echo "<br>Operator Minus Equal : \$a += 2 -> ".$b;
echo "<br>Operator Multiply Equal : \$a += 2 -> ".$c;
echo "<br>Operator Divide Equal : \$a += 2 -> ".$d;
echo "<br>Operator Modulo Equal : \$a += 2 -> ".$e;
echo "<br>Operator Concatenate Equal : \$a += 2 -> ".$my_str;
?>

Selamat mencoba.

Sunday

Operator Aritmatika dalam PHP


Operator Aritmatika dalam PHP - Operator Aritmatika adalah operasi yang digunakan untuk perhitungan dasar matematika. Seperti pada bahasa pemrograman lainya, didalam PHP juga bisa difungsikan untuk operator Aritmatika.
Contoh penulisannya,
<?php
// nama file : operator_aritmatika.php
$penjumlahan = 2 + 4;
$pengurangan = 6 - 2;
$perkalian = 5 * 3;
$pembagian = 15 / 3;
$modulus = 5 % 2;

echo "Menampilkan penjumlahan: 2 + 4 = ".$penjumlahan."<br>";
echo "Menampilkan pengurangan: 6 - 2 = ".$pengurangan."<br>";
echo "Menampilkan perkalian: 5 * 3 = ".$perkalian."<br>";
echo "Menampilkan pembagian: 15 / 3 = ".$pembagian."<br>";
echo "Menampilkan modulus: 5 % 2 = " . $modulus;
?>


Dalam Aritmatika PHP ini masih saya contohkan untuk fungsi aritmatika dasar, pada dasarnya aritmatika yang bisa diaplikasikan dapat berupa aritmatika assigment, perbandingan dan lain sebagainya.

Tuesday

Type Data Array dalam PHP


Type Data Array dalam PHP - Array adalah sebuah variabel yang dapat menampung lebih dari satu data dan diindeks berdasarkan urutan numeric atau string.
Jadi misalkan anda memiliki 100 buah data nama maka daripada anda membuat 100 variabel sebaiknya anda membuat satu variabel array untuk menyimpan data tersebut.
Jika biasanya Array digunakan dalam Bahasa C atau Java, maka Array pun bisa diaplikasikan didalam pemrograman PHP.
Contoh penulisannya,
<?php
// nama file : array.php
$array[]=1;
$array[]='10';
$array[]="A";
$buah["apel"]="Merah";
$buah["jeruk"]="Kuning";
$buah["mangga"]="Hijau";

echo "<br>Nilai variabel \$array[0]=".$array[0];
echo "<br>Nilai variabel \$array[1]=".$array[1];
echo "<br>Nilai variabel \$array[2]=".$array[2];
echo "<br>Nilai variabel \$buah[\"apel\"]=".$buah["apel"];
echo "<br>Nilai variabel \$buah[\"jeruk\"]=".$buah["jeruk"];
echo "<br>Nilai variabel \$buah[\"mangga\"]=".$buah["mangga"];
?>


Friday

Tipe Data String dan Floating point dalam PHP

Tipe Data String dan Floating point dalam PHP - Kali ini saya akan membahas tentang fungsi dan bermacam tipe data String dan Floating point yang terdapat dalam PHP.
String mempresentasikan data karakter yang diapit dengan tanda petik ganda (“) maupun petik tunggal (‘).
Contoh format penulisannya,

$str=‘Ini sebuah string’;
$str=“Ini sebuah string”;

Contoh dalam PHP nya seperti dibawah ini,
<?php
$nama="Johan";
$alamat='Semarang';

echo "Nama : $nama";
echo "<br>";
echo 'Alamat :'.$alamat;
?>


Floating point
Sedangkan untuk Tipe data Floating point adalah untuk mempresentasikan bilangan pecahan atau decimal.
Contoh penulisan dalam syntaxnya,
<?php
// nama file : floating_point.php
$desimal = 0.017;
$pangkat = 17.0E-3;

echo "Nilai desimal :".$desimal;
echo "<br>";
echo "Nilai pangkat :".$pangkat;
?>


Tipe Data Integer dalam PHP

Tipe Data dalam PHP - Kali ini saya akan membahas tentang fungsi dan bermacam tipe data integer yang terdapat dalam PHP.
Tipe data integer meliputi semua bilangan bulat.
- Decimal : basis – 10
- Octal : basis – 8
- Heksadesimal : basis – 16
Untuk contoh penulisannya saya kasih contoh seperti dibawah ini.

<?php
// nama file : integer.php
$desimal = 16;
$heksadesimal = 0x10;
$octal = 020;
echo "Nilai desimal :".$desimal;
echo “<br>”
echo "Nilai heksadesimal :".$heksadesimal;
echo “<br>”
echo "Nilai octal :".$octal;
?>

Jadi, untuk penuliasn bilangan dalam bentuk Desimal, Oktal dan Heksa akan memunculkan output yang sama yaitu berbentuk bilangan Desimal.

Sunday

Penulisan Tag HTML dan Komentar dalam PHP

Struktur dan Variabel dalam PHP - Sama sepeti bahasa pemrograman lain, didalam PHP juga penyusunan Syntax harus terstruktur dan mempunyai Variabel. Tapi penempatan dan penggunaanya menggunakan Logika yang hampir sama dengan Variabel Bahasa Pemrograman lain nya.

Gambar diatas merupakan contoh beberapa Variabel yang terdapat didalam PHP.
Penulisan Script dalam PHP mempunyai beberapa aturan, sebagai berikut.
- Script PHP menyatu dengan kode HTML dalam satu file, namun disimpan dalam format php dengan ekstensi .php.
- Kode PHP diawali dengan tag <?php
- Kode PHP diakhiri dengan tag ?>
- Setiap baris perintah harus diakhiri dengan titik koma (;)
<? php
    echo “Belajar pemrograman Web”;
?>

kita juga bisa menyisipkan PHP kedalam Script HTML, berikut adalah Tag penulisan HTML dalam Script PHP.
- Dalam sintak PHP selain berisi tag-tag php, juga dapat berisi tag-tag HTML dengan menggunakan perintah echo.
- Spasi tidak berpengaruh pada penulisan baris perintah PHP, hal ini akan memudahkan dalam penulisan program, agar program lebih mudah dibaca.
- Untuk meyisipkan tanda () pada tag HTML tambahkan tanda \, maka akan menjadi \” atau  ganti double quote () dengan single quote ().
<?php
echo "<html>
      <head>
      <title>Pemrograman PHP</title>
      </head>
      <body>";
echo "Penanganan tanda \" pada tag HTML";
echo "<br>
      <img src='php.jpg'></body>
      </html>";
?>


Penulisan Komentar (Coment) dalam PHP bisa menggunakan beberapa cara, sebagai berikut.
- Komentar diawali dengan tag /* dan diakhiri dengan */, style ini digunakan untuk komentar yang mempunyai lebih dari satu baris.
- Komentar diawali dengan tag //, berlaku hanya untuk satu baris komentar.
- Komentar diawali dengan tag #, berlaku hanya untuk satu baris komentar.
Contoh penulisan nya,
<?php
// nama file : komentar.php
/* pada baris pertama terdapat empat tag HTML yaitu
   <html><head><title><body> */
echo "<html>
      <head>
      <title>Pemrograman PHP</title>
      </head>
      <body>";

// baris kedua untuk menampilkan tulisan.
echo "Penanganan tanda \" pada tag HTML";
#  baris ketiga fungsi HTML utk tampilkan gambar
echo "<br>
      <img src='php.jpg'></body>
      </html>";
?>


Koment tidak akan dimunculkan.
Penulisan Komentar ini sangatlah penting, terutama anda yang akan bekerja sebagai Tim, jika anda menuliskan Variabel alangkah baiknya memberikan komentar yang menjelaskan tentang Fungsi dan Detail dari Variabel yang anda buat.

Cara Instal XAMPP (PHP Tutorial)


Cara Instal Xampp - Dalam pembahasan mengenai PHP kali ini, saya menggunakan aplikasi Xampp. Dalam penginstalan Xampp kita akan mendapatkan satu paket berisi Apache Web Server, PHP, MySQL Server yang merupakan komponen dalam pembangunan PHP. Xampp menggabungkan beberapa komponen tersebut kedalam sebuah Installer yang pada akhirnya akan langsung terkoneksi dan bisa berjalan secara bersamaan.
Download Source XAMPP versi stabil terbaru di http://apachefriends.org. Pilih versi sesuai dengan sistem operasi yang Anda gunakan (tersedia versi untuk Windows, Linux dan Mac).
Mari kita bahas,
Jalankan file installer XAMPP xampp-win32-x.x.x-installer.exe.
Akan ditampilkan window instalasi XAMPP. Pilih Next > untuk memulai proses instalasi.

Tentukan lokasi folder instalasi XAMPP, disarankan letakkan pada Drive C:, klik tombol Browse untuk memilih lokasi, kemudian pilih Next > untuk melanjutkan proses instalasi.

Selanjutnya akan ditampilkan pilihan kemudahan untuk menjalankan XAMPP, pilih Install untuk melanjutkan proses instalasi.

Proses instalasi selesai. Klik Finish untuk menutup proses instalasi.
Kita dapat mengatur XAMPP dengan mengakses XAMPP Control Panel yang dapat diakses melalui menu di Program Files atau icon di taskbar.

Untuk memastikan bahwa XAMPP beserta PHP, Apache dan MySQL berjalan dengan baik, bukalah browser dan ketikkan URL sebagai berikut:
http://localhost  atau http://127.0.0.1
Jika semua sudah berjalan dengan baik, maka akan ditampilkan gambar sebagai berikut:

Pilih bahasa yang ingin digunakan dan akan ditampilkan halaman utama XAMPP sebagai berikut:





Untuk dapat mulai menggunakan Apache sebagai Web Server lokal pada komputer, kita perlu meletakkan file-file halaman web, dalam hal ini yang mempunyai ekstensi .html atau .php ke dalam folder htdocs, lebih tepatnya pada folder  C: \XAMPP\htdocs.

Untuk melakukan test, apakah PHP dapat berfungsi pada XAMPP, klik link phpinfo() pada sidebar sebelah kiri halaman utama XAMPP.

Untuk melakukan test, apakah MySQL dapat berfungsi pada XAMPP, klik link phpMyAdmin pada sidebar Tools sebelah kiri halaman utama XAMPP. Lalu akan muncul page phpMyAdmin seperti gambar dibawah ini.


Perlu diketahui beberapa konfigurasi dari MySQL Server yang akan selalu digunakan ketika kita bekerja menggunakan MySQL, keterangannya sebagai berikut :

MySQL Server : localhost
MySQL Username : root
MySQL Password : {kosong} - secara default, MySQL akan diinstall tanpa password


Selesai, dan Xampp anda siap untuk digunakan.

Monday

Belajar PHP Dasar


Belajar PHP Dasar, PHP merupakan singkatan rekursif (akronim berulang) dari PHP Hypertext Preprocessor. PHP adalah bahasa pemrograman script yang paling banyak dipakai saat ini atau dalam kata lain bisa diartikan sebuah bahasa pemrograman web yang bekerja di sisi server (server side scripting) yang dapat melakukan konektifitas pada database yang di mana hal itu tidak dapat dilakukan hanya dengan menggunakan sintaks-sintaks HTML biasa. PHP banyak dipakai untuk memrogram situs web dinamis, walaupun tidak tertutup kemungkinan digunakan untuk pemakaian lain.
Contoh terkenal dari aplikasi PHP adalah phpBB dan MediaWiki (software di belakang Wikipedia). PHP juga dapat dilihat sebagai pilihan lain dari ASP.NET/C#/VB.NET Microsoft, ColdFusion Macromedia, JSP/Java Sun Microsystems, dan CGI/Perl. Contoh aplikasi lain yang lebih kompleks berupa CMS yang dibangun menggunakan PHP adalah Mambo, Joomla!, Postnuke, Xaraya, dan lain-lain.

Disini akan saya bahas tentang dasar-dasar dari mulai konsep,struktur data,variable dari PHP.
Sebagai awal, PHP bisa ditulis dengan syntax awalan <? dan ditutup dengan akhiran ?>
Sebagai contoh akan saya tuliskan Script PHP sederhana,
<?php

echo "Hello, Nama saya PHP";

?>

Maka akan muncul tampilan seperti gambar dibawah ini,

Nah, mari kita bahas mengenai contoh simple diatas.
1. Setiap statement/perintah dalam PHP selalu diakhiri dengan tanda ; (titik koma) dalam setiap barisnya.
Dalam penulisan variabel harus selalu diawali dengan tanda $ (dollar), contohnya
$nama="Dani";

$umur="20";

$alamat="semarang";

2. Dalam penulisan Variabel yang anda buat bersifat CASE SENSITIVE (pembedaan huruf besar&kecil sangat penting), contohnya penulisan variabel $nama itu tidak sama dengan $Nama atau $nAma ,ketiganya sangat berbeda.
3. Tapi, untuk penulisan perintah yang telah disediakan oleh program PHP bersifat NON CASE SENSITIVE (huruf besar&kecil tidak dibedakan/sama), contohnya penulisan perintah echo bisa ditulis dengan ECHO atau Echo.
4. Pada PHP, tipe data variabel tidak didefinisikan oleh programmer, akan tetapi secara otomatis ditentukan oleh intepreter PHP. Namun demikian, PHP mendukung 8 (delapan) buah tipe data primitif, yaitu :
Boolean , integer, float, string, array, object, resource, dan NULL.

Berikut saya berikan contoh Program sederhana dari PHP.
<?php

$nim = "0411500400";

$nama = 'Chotimatul Musyarofah';

$umur = 23;

$nilai = 82.25;

$status = TRUE;

echo "NIM : " . $nim . "<br>";

echo "Nama : $nama<br>";

print "Umur : " . $umur; print "<br>";

printf ("Nilai : %.3f<br>", $nilai);

if ($status)

echo "Status : Aktif";

else

echo "Status : Tidak Aktif";

?>

Kurang lebih hasilnya seperti ini,

Sampai disini ada pertanyaan?
untuk perkembanganya nanti saya lanjutkan dalam postingan berikutnya, InsyAllah... Hehehehe

Saturday

Tutorial PHP

Belajar PHP Dasar, PHP merupakan singkatan rekursif (akronim berulang) dari PHP Hypertext Preprocessor. PHP adalah bahasa pemrograman script yang paling banyak dipakai saat ini atau dalam kata lain bisa diartikan sebuah bahasa pemrograman web yang bekerja di sisi server (server side scripting) yang dapat melakukan konektifitas pada database yang di mana hal itu tidak dapat dilakukan hanya dengan menggunakan sintaks-sintaks HTML biasa. PHP banyak dipakai untuk memrogram situs web dinamis, walaupun tidak tertutup kemungkinan digunakan untuk pemakaian lain.
Contoh terkenal dari aplikasi PHP adalah phpBB dan MediaWiki (software di belakang Wikipedia). PHP juga dapat dilihat sebagai pilihan lain dari ASP.NET/C#/VB.NET Microsoft, ColdFusion Macromedia, JSP/Java Sun Microsystems, dan CGI/Perl. Contoh aplikasi lain yang lebih kompleks berupa CMS yang dibangun menggunakan PHP adalah Mambo, Joomla!, Postnuke, Xaraya, dan lain-lain.

Berikut adalah step-step dalam pembahasan mengenai PHP.
Cara Instalasi Xampp
Dasar PHP
Tag HTML dan Komentar
Tipe Data String dan Floating point dalam PHP
Tipe Data Integer dalam PHP